Blood
A bodily fluid in humans and other animals that delivers necessary substances such as nutrients and oxygen to the cells and transports metabolic waste products away from those cells.
Erythroblastosis Fetalis
A serious blood disorder in newborns caused by an incompatibility between the blood types of the mother and baby.
Blood Transfusions
The process of transferring blood or blood products from one person into the circulatory system of another, commonly used to replace lost components of the blood.
RhoGAM Injections
Immunoglobulin injections given to Rh-negative mothers during and after pregnancy to prevent Rh incompatibility with an Rh-positive fetus.
